Budget-conscious buyers looking for luxury alternatives have flocked to Walmart’s Birkin bag look-alike, nicknamed the “Wirkin.”
The leather handbag available on Walmart’s website is a more affordable alternative to French luxury goods maker Hermès’ Birkin bag. Many Wirkins appear to have sold out after buzz on social media.
Luxury brands like Hermès have remained in the public eye, but their prices put them out of reach for most people. Nonetheless, bargain-hungry shoppers love indulging — making cheaper, high-quality duplicates appealing.
Fashion influencers also play into the hype of these look-alikes, which the rise of online shopping and cheap shipping prices, even from halfway across the world, have made more accessible than ever.
Hermès doesn’t sell its bag online, but Maison de Luxe, a Los Angeles-based company that sells brand new and pre-owned Hermès bags, lists Birkin bags between US$26,500 and $399,999. A “standard model” Birkin, which takes up to 40 hours to make by hand by a single artisan, can start at around $7,200 according to SACLÀB, a Munich-based marketplace.
Would-be Birkin buyers filed a lawsuit in March alleging that to buy a Birkin bag they first needed to purchase other Hermes accessories and items, effectively adding to the cost to snag one of the high-profile handbags.
On the flip side, the Walmart Birkin that has gained traction sells for as little as $78, depending on size and color. Kamugo, the maker of one Wirkin,says the purse is made with genuine cowhide leather but uses synthetic leather inside of the bag.
